Half of the Flying kiwi group went off for a day hike on part of the Kepler track this morning but the rest of us wanted something more adventurous and we headed off for a mammoth cycle on tracks untouched by bike and amazing views. We rode up and down windy unsealed tracks across farmland with deer, sheep and cows either fleeing at the shock of crazy people on bikes or getting excited and herding after us along the fence line. After stopping off for a snack at an observation point with views over the whole Te Anau basin, we sped downhill, enjoying the peddle rest, passing snowy peaked mountains, beech forests, rolling hills and valleys.
